SOC 43-4081 · Denver-Aurora, CO · BLS OEWS May 2024
The median salary for Hotel, Motel, and Resort Desk Clerks in Denver-Aurora is $38,392 per year ($18.46/hr). This is 12% higher than the national median of $34,278. The middle 50% earn between $32,731 and $41,910 annually. Top earners at the 90th percentile reach $50,086.
| Percentile | Hourly Rate | Annual Salary | vs National |
|---|---|---|---|
| P10 | $14.32 | $29,796 | +12.0% |
| P25 | $15.74 | $32,731 | +12.0% |
| P50MEDIAN | $18.46 | $38,392 | +12.0% |
| P75 | $20.15 | $41,910 | +12.0% |
| P90 | $24.08 | $50,086 | +12.0% |
